In Toronto hosted WorldPride, a gathering of Lesbian, Homosexual, Bisexual and Transgender (LGBT) community members. In doing so, it showed that the province of Ontario takes pride in equality and does not discriminate on the basis of sexual orientation. In proof, according to the Find Gay Ontario travel instruction, Ontario is great destination for the LGBT group, and both cities as well as small towns are wonderful places for the community to go to and explore. According to the travel guide, Niagara Falls tops the list of gay friendly destinations in Ontario outside of Toronto.

Our 4 Must Do’s Niagara Falls Canada adventure in Ontario – The Niagara Falls Region is, with 18 million visitors a year, the most visited tourist attraction in Northern America. The south-eastern side of the Niagara River lies on US American ground, while the Horseshoe Falls, the bigger of the two waterfalls, is part of Canada. And as you can imagine, we put the best activities in Niagara Falls on our three-day itinerary: Niagara River Cruise, The Journey behind the Niagara Falls, Zip Lining along the Niagara River, and a helicopter flight over the Niagara River Region!
